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Data storage, retrieval method, device, server and storage medium

A data storage and data technology, applied in the field of big data processing, can solve the problems of slow speed, unfavorable storage method, inability to meet data storage and retrieval, etc., and achieve the effect of reducing costs.

Active Publication Date: 2021-05-28
RUN TECH CO LTD BEIJING
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] At present, most of the solutions for big data storage are large-scale solutions based on KV libraries such as Hadoop Hbase or Cassandra. Processing) support is not perfect, although there is also a SQL-on-Hadoop solution, but its core principle is still offline computing technologies such as MapReduce, and the real-time performance is poor
For example, NoSQLDatabase needs to do calculations based on a large range of data when it is oriented to analytical applications, and even scan the entire table, which is slow, and because the data is queried by key-value, a Key queries a Value, so its The storage method is not conducive to querying complex conditions
Another example is the search engine (Search Engine), which does not have SQL support, it is difficult to connect with enterprise data applications and BI (Business Intelligence, business intelligence) tools, and it cannot store and integrate comprehensive business information
Another example is SQL-on-Hadoop, since there is no index support, it is not conducive to query complex data with filter conditions
Another example is the parallel database (Parallel Database), which does not support the retrieval of full-text data, and cannot meet the needs of comprehensive storage and retrieval of different types of data
[0004] Generally speaking, the data that needs to be stored in the database has different types, and the nature of different types of data is quite different. The existing storage methods cannot comprehensively store various types of data, and lack perfect functional support for business systems. , and usually require different hardware devices to manage different types of data, thus increasing the cost of data storage

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data storage, retrieval method, device, server and storage medium
  • Data storage, retrieval method, device, server and storage medium
  • Data storage, retrieval method, device, server and storage medium

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0058] figure 1 It is a flowchart of a data storage method provided by Embodiment 1 of the present invention. This embodiment is applicable to the situation of storing different types of data. Specifically, the data storage method can be executed by a data storage device, and the data storage device can be realized by means of software and / or hardware, and integrated into a server. Further, the server includes but is not limited to: a web server, a system background server and a cloud server.

[0059] refer to figure 1 , the method specifically includes the following steps:

[0060]S110. Perform preprocessing on the data to be stored.

[0061] Specifically, before storing the data to be stored in the database, the data to be stored must first be preprocessed. Usually, the data to be stored is a collection of data oriented to a certain business theme. The scale is huge. These data are extracted from multiple business systems and also include historical data. There may be v...

Embodiment 2

[0090]On the basis of the above-mentioned embodiments, this embodiment optimizes "storing the preprocessed data to be stored into the corresponding database according to the data type of the data to be stored", and specifically optimizes it for structured data, unstructured Three schemes for different processing of standardized data and full-text data. For technical details not exhaustively described in this embodiment, refer to the data storage method provided in any of the foregoing embodiments.

[0091] Specifically, according to the data type of the data to be stored, the preprocessed data to be stored is stored in a corresponding database, including the following three schemes.

[0092] Solution 1. If the data to be stored is structured data, store the data to be stored in the corresponding database according to the data type, including: saving the structured data to the specified file directory on the local disk; storing the structured data from the specified file on the...

Embodiment 3

[0107] image 3 It is a flow chart of a data retrieval method provided by Embodiment 3 of the present invention, and this embodiment is applicable to the situation of retrieving different types of data. Specifically, the data retrieval method can be executed by a data retrieval device, and the data retrieval device can be realized by means of software and / or hardware, and integrated into a server. Further, the server includes but is not limited to: a web server, a system background server and a cloud server.

[0108] refer to image 3 , the method specifically includes the following steps:

[0109] S310. Call the retrieval interface, and pass in retrieval parameters through the retrieval interface;

[0110] Specifically, the retrieval interface can be an API interface provided by various clients (Web, App, etc.) for data retrieval. Users do not need to access the source code or understand the internal working mechanism. The retrieval of data can be realized automatically b...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The embodiment of the invention discloses a data storage and retrieval method, device, server and storage medium. The data storage method includes: preprocessing the data to be stored; and storing the preprocessed data to be stored in a corresponding database according to the data type of the data to be stored. Through the above technical solution, simultaneous and comprehensive storage of different types of data can be realized, and costs can be reduced.

Description

technical field [0001] The embodiments of the present invention relate to the technical field of big data processing, and in particular to a data storage and retrieval method, device, server and storage medium. Background technique [0002] With the rapid development of big data storage technology and the rapid popularization of enterprise informatization, enterprises have more and more various electronic files and data information, and are facing the challenge of "information explosion", and different data There is a certain correlation between information. For enterprise employees, if they want to find the data information inside the enterprise, they need to search a variety of materials, including structured data stored in the database, as well as unstructured data in emails, web pages, documents, etc., and the data information needs to be analyzed. Correlation and comprehensive analysis can provide perfect search results for different business needs. [0003] At presen...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F16/215G06F16/25
Inventor 谢永恒刘涛谭罗乐万月亮
Owner RUN TECH CO LTD BEIJING
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products